sparse warnings: (new ones prefixed by >>)
>> drivers/iommu/iommufd/vfio_compat.c:315:17: sparse: sparse: cast removes address space '__user' of expression

vim +/__user +315 drivers/iommu/iommufd/vfio_compat.c

   309	
   310	static int iommufd_fill_cap_iova(struct iommufd_ioas *ioas,
   311					 struct vfio_info_cap_header __user *cur,
   312					 size_t avail)
   313	{
   314		struct vfio_iommu_type1_info_cap_iova_range __user *ucap_iovas =
 > 315			container_of(cur,
   316				     struct vfio_iommu_type1_info_cap_iova_range __user,
   317				     header);
   318		struct vfio_iommu_type1_info_cap_iova_range cap_iovas = {
   319			.header = {
   320				.id = VFIO_IOMMU_TYPE1_INFO_CAP_IOVA_RANGE,
   321				.version = 1,
   322			},
   323		};
   324		struct interval_tree_span_iter span;
   325	
   326		interval_tree_for_each_span(&span, &ioas->iopt.reserved_itree, 0,
   327					    ULONG_MAX) {
   328			struct vfio_iova_range range;
   329	
   330			if (!span.is_hole)
   331				continue;
   332			range.start = span.start_hole;
   333			range.end = span.last_hole;
   334			if (avail >= struct_size(&cap_iovas, iova_ranges,
   335						 cap_iovas.nr_iovas + 1) &&
   336			    copy_to_user(&ucap_iovas->iova_ranges[cap_iovas.nr_iovas],
   337					 &range, sizeof(range)))
   338				return -EFAULT;
   339			cap_iovas.nr_iovas++;
   340		}
   341		if (avail >= struct_size(&cap_iovas, iova_ranges, cap_iovas.nr_iovas) &&
   342		    copy_to_user(ucap_iovas, &cap_iovas, sizeof(cap_iovas)))
   343			return -EFAULT;
   344		return struct_size(&cap_iovas, iova_ranges, cap_iovas.nr_iovas);
   345	}
   346
